WebNov 19, 2024 · The fudge can be cut and wrapped in parchment individually, or place a sheet of parchment over the pan and then wrap tightly in foil. This helps the fudge to remain soft, the way you like it. The fudge can sit at room temperature for 7 to 14 days. In the refrigerator, you can store covered fudge for 2 to 3 weeks. WebDec 23, 2015 · Coat an 8-inch or 9-inch cake pan with cooking spray. In a saucepan over medium heat, bring sweetened condensed milk to a rolling boil. Remove from heat and add semisweet and milk chocolate chips, stirring until smooth. Cover sweetened condensed milk can with plastic wrap and place in center of cake pan. Pour chocolate mixture in pan … WebPlace a heavy pot on the stove and preheat it over low heat. Add chips and milk and stir until chips are melted and milk combined. Save the empty condensed milk can. Stir in vanilla and remove fudge from heat. Add nuts and currants and stir in immediately. Cover empty condensed milk can with plastic food wrap and center it in the greased cake pan.
